Local professor part of excavation effort in ancient city of Pompeii
TERRE HAUTE, Ind. (WTHI) - An associate professor at Indiana State University is helping uncover history in the ancient city of Pompeii as part of a global initiative. Alex Elvis Badillo is working with a team that is excavating a city block in the ancient city through Tulane University's Pompeii I-14 Project. News 10 caught up with Badillo on campus Friday to talk about the project and his involvement.
Attorney General Todd Rokita co-leads 17 states defending Indiana teacher’s religious liberty against required use of ‘preferred pronouns’
INDIANA- Attorney General Todd Rokita is co-leading 17 states in asking a federal appeals court to rule in favor of the religious liberty of a former Brownsburg High School teacher forced to resign because he declined to use the preferred names and pronouns of transgender students — an action that violated the teacher’s sincerely held beliefs.
Highland Park parade mass shooting victims sue Illinois State Police for approving suspect's gun card
Several victims of the Highland Park Fourth of July parade mass shooting have filed lawsuits against the Illinois State Police, alleging it allowed the suspected shooter to obtain firearms.
